The RLWC is being played with the variations practised in Australia & NZ for several seasons. Each team is allowed 1 "captain's challenge" per game - if unsuccessful the challenge is forfeited. If the challenge succeeds the team retains it. Not dissimilar to international cricket. Consequently there will be off-field (TV) officials each with specific responsibilities. If you watch NRL on Sky, they are what the commentators refer to as "the bunker".

At the top of the international rugby union refereeing pyramid, there are some very talented females who will undoubtedly feature more & more in men's games and whose presence (if not already) will become the norm. Their decision-making and positioning are "engrained" and listening to their conversations with TMOs and ARs undoubtedly confirm their accuracy and empathy with the game and the players. The RWC in NZ later this year will inspire players & officials alike, and then it will be England's turn to host in 2025.
It would be good to think that football will learn from rugby but those in charge of that sport (both internationally and within each country) seem unable to accept that change is good and have vested interests. The merest mention of being able to listen to football officials' conversations, both between themselves & with VAR, should be viewed positively (surely most officials would welcome this) but FIFA and its member confederations appear 100% opposed. World Rugby undoubtedly has room for improvement in its interactions with media but, in most of the major unions, the dialogue is proactive. Compare and contrast with FIFA/UEFA!
However, not all is lost as I expect the Women's Euros later this summer to feature some excellent officiating (& not just because the UK is well represented).
